Crestron FT2-700-MECH Series User manual

The Crestron® FT2-700-MECH,FT2-700-MECH-PTL,
FT2-700-MECH-AC, and the FT2-700-MECH-ACUSB FlipTop™ cable
management systems install into a table or other horizontal surface to
provide modular tabletop connectivity for users. The FT2-700-MECH
series feature a one touch lid that retracts fully and disappears with the
tap of a button. When the lid is retracted, 12 module slots are arranged in
two rows of six. The flexible modular design may also be customized with
an assortment of Crestron accessories. For more information about the
accessories, please visit www.crestron.com/Crestron-FlipTops.
The FT2-700-MECH-PTL offers an alternative pass-through lid style
which allows cables to be fully extended while the lid is closed.
The FT2-700-MECH-AC includes an FT2A-PWR-US-1-BASIC AC power
outlet module. Similarly, the FT2-700-MECH-ACUSB includes an
FT2A-PWR-US-1-BASIC and an FT2A-CHGR-USBA-BASIC USB rapid
charging module.
The FT2-700-MECH, FT2-700-MECH-PTL, FT2-700-MECH-AC, and the
FT2-700-MECH-ACUSB are all functionally similar. For simplicity within
this document, they are all referred to as the "FT2-700 assembly."

Mount the FlipTop Assembly
A mounting hole is required for an FT2-700-MECH installation. Use the
included template to cut a new mounting hole for new installations. The
FT2-700-MECH may also replace an FT-600 FlipTop and use the existing
mounting. When determining the location for the FT2-700 assembly,
consider where users will be seated and their proximity to the FT2-700
assembly's modules and retractors. Refer to the FT2A-CBLR-GR series
cable retractors for above-the-table cable pull-out lengths.
For a new mounting, follow sections Cut the Mounting Hole and Secure
the FlipTop Assembly. To use the mounting hole of an existing FT-600
FlipTop assembly, follow sections Replace the FT-600 FlipTop Assembly
and Secure the FlipTop Assembly.
Cut the Mounting Hole
A saw, tracing utensil, and the included cutout template are required to
cut the mounting hole.
1. Check the table surface and the area beneath the table. Clear any
obstructions that may impede the installation or functionality of the
FT2-700 assembly, retractors, and accessories.
2. Using the included cutout template, trace an outline of the mounting
hole onto the table.
3. Cut the mounting hole in the table with an appropriate saw.

Replace the FT-600 FlipTop Assembly
An FT2-700 assembly may replace an FT-600 FlipTop assembly and use
the existing mounting hole. The FT-600 FlipTop assembly mounting hole is
larger than the mounting hole required for the FT2-700 assembly. The
included plastic spacers are used to help fill the gap between the mounting
hole and the FT2-700 assembly.
1. Loosen the four socket screws that secure the two mounting plates
and the FT-600 FlipTop assembly to the surface.
2. Remove the FT-600 FlipTop assembly.
3. Attach the four plastic spacers (included) to each corner of the
FT2-700 assembly.
4. To continue mounting the FT2-700 assembly, refer to Secure the
FlipTop Assembly.
Secure the FlipTop Assembly
To secure the FT2-700 assembly to the table surface:
1. Ensure that all four swiveling dogs are tucked inside of the FT2-700
assembly, and then insert the FT2-700 assembly into the mounting
hole until the top lip is flush with the table surface.
2. Carefully tighten the four swiveling dogs in each corner of the FlipTop
assembly clockwise until the FT2-700 assembly is secured in place
against the table. Do not overtighten the swiveling dogs.
CAUTION: A manual torque screwdriver may be used to hand
tighten the swiveling dogs. Set the torque screwdriver to its lowest
setting to avoid stripping the swiveling dogs and damaging the
table. If removing the FT2-700 assembly from the table, ensure
that the screwdriver rotation is set correctly before loosening the
swiveling dogs.

Install the Modules
Installation procedures for most modules are available in separate
product documentation. For more information, refer to the specific
product manual located at www.crestron.com/manuals. The following
sections provide best practices and installation procedures for pass-
through cable modules and blank plate modules.
Position the Modules
The FT2-700-MECH, FT2-700-MECH-PTL, FT2-700-MECH-AC, and the
FT2-700-MECH-ACUSB all include FT2A-PLT-PT pass-through cable
modules and FT2A-PLT-BLANK blank plate modules.
In addition, the FT2-700-MECH-AC includes an FT2A-PWR-US-1-BASIC
AC power outlet module. The FT2-700-MECH-ACUSB includes an
FT2A-PWR-US-1-BASIC and an FT2A-CHGR-USBA-BASIC USB rapid
charging module.
Follow the best practices below when performing module installation.
lPerform module installation in the following order:
1. AC Power Outlet Modules (FT2A-PWR-US series)
2. Retractor modules (FT2A-CBLR-GR series)
3. All other modules (FT2A-CP series, FT2A-CHGR series,
FT2A-PLT-PT, and FT2A-PLT-BLANK)
lPlace the FT2A-CBLR-GR modules only at the ends of a module row.
lDress all cables after installing each module.
Install the Pass-Through Cable Module
The FT2A-PLT-PT pass-through modules enable FT2-CBL-PT pass-
through cables and other types of interface cables to be installed within
the FT2-700 assembly. Each FT2A-PLT-PT cable module is packaged with
one nylon grommet and one cable plate. One empty module slot in the
FT2-700 assembly and one FT2-CBL-PT series or other interface cable
are required for installation.
Installing the Pass-Through Cable Module with 4K Cables
1. Push the connector end of the cable through the hole in the cable plate.
2. Insert the cable plate into one of the three slots in the pass-through
module. Choose the appropriate slot based on the length of the cable
connector. The top of the connector should sit flush with the top of the
module.
NOTES:
lIf the connector extends past the top of the pass-through
module, the FT2-700 assembly lid cannot close.
lEnsure that the cable moves freely in the module prior to
attaching the side plate. The plate is difficult to remove once it is
attached.
lThe grommet is not needed when installing most 4K cables. If
the cable is 10 mm or thinner, the grommet may be used.

3. Attach the side plate to the module by snapping the plastic clips on the
plate into the two slots on the module.
NOTE: If the side plate must be removed, use a small, flat object
(such as a flat-head screwdriver) to carefully pry the plastic clips on
the side plate off of the module near the two slots.
4. Feed the other end of the cable through an empty module slot in the
FT2-700 assembly.
5. Slide the pass-through cable module into the same module slot as
mentioned in the previous step. Use the guide ribs on the front and
rear of each module to help position the module in the FT2-700
assembly.
Installing the Pass-Through Cable Module with Non-4K
Cables
The grommet is recommended to use with cables that are 10 mm or
thinner.
1. Open the grommet.
2. Insert a cable into the grommet with the connector facing up toward
the end user.
3. Press the grommet back together to secure the cable inside.
4. Push the grommet and cable through the hole in the cable plate.
5. Insert the cable plate into one of the three slots in the pass-through
module. Choose the appropriate slot based on the length of the cable
connector. The top of the connector should sit flush with the top of the
module.
NOTES:
lIf the connector extends past the top of the pass-through
module, the FT2-700 assembly lid cannot close.
lEnsure that the cable moves freely in the module prior to
attaching the side plate. The plate is difficult to remove once it is
attached.

6. Attach the side plate to the module by snapping the plastic clips on the
plate into the two slots on the module.
NOTE: If the side plate must be removed, use a small, flat object
(such as a flat-head screwdriver) to carefully pry the plastic clips on
the side plate off of the module near the two slots.
7. Feed the other end of the cable through an empty module slot in the
FT2-700 assembly.
8. Slide the pass-through cable module into the same module slot as
mentioned in the previous step. Use the guide ribs on the front and
rear of each module to help position the module in the FT2-700
assembly.
Install the Blank and Keystone Plate Module
Four blank plate modules are included to fill empty slots in module rows. A
keystone plate (sold separately) module allows for cables terminated with
standard keystone jacks to be installed in the FT2-700 assembly. The
blank and keystone modules each require one empty module slot for
installation.
Blank and Keystone Plate Modules
To install a blank or keystone plate module into the FT2-700 assembly:
lSlide the blank plate module down into the appropriate module slot.
Use the guide ribs on the front and rear of each module to help
position it in the FT2-700 assembly.
lFor the keystone plate module, complete the following steps.
1. Snap the cable’s keystone jack into the keystone opening in the
keystone plate module.
2. Feed the cable down through the empty module slot.
3. Slide the attached keystone plate module down into the same
module slot using the front and rear guide ribs to assist with
positioning.

Install the Locking Bars
1. Position the locking bars so that the screws attached to the locking
bars engage the screw holes in the FT2-700 assembly.
2. Using a manual torque screwdriver set to its lowest possible setting,
hand tighten the locking bar screws until the locking bars are secured
to the FT2-700 assembly.
CAUTION: Do not overtighten the locking bar screws.
Install the Bezel
Place the bezel onto the FT2-700 assembly so that the retractable lid fits
inside the bezel opening. The bezel is held in place using magnets.
7
FT2-700-MECH Series QuickStart
FlipTop™ FT2 Series, 700 Size, Mechanical

Operate the FlipTop Assembly
To operate the FT2-700 assembly:
1. Tap the lid retraction button to retract the one-touch lid. The lid
disappears into the assembly.
2. Access the modules in the FT2-700 assembly.
3. Close the lid by lifting it vertically and returning it over the FlipTop
assembly.
